We use an external provider to run our store, BigCommerce. BigCommerce is based in the US and is a participant in the EU-US Privacy Shield Framework and committed to providing best-in-class service and data protection. 

  • Payment: Our store is PCI-DSS compliant (a very strict industry standard with requirements for the security of credit card information). Our processor is also PCI compliant. They will be provided only the information required to process the transaction. 
    • Bauer Precision does not materially possess your PCI data at any time. This is done directly in BigCommerce to our payment gateway. 
  • Shipping: We integrate with a number of shipping companies to fulfill your orders. These include USPS, FedEx, and UPS. They will have access to your name and address.

ATF Requirements

The Bureau of Alcohol, Tobacco, Firearms and Explosives has outlined documentation requirements with which Federal Firearms License holders must abide by. As an FFL, Bauer Precision complies with all of these requirements. This includes maintaining detailed records around firearms acquisitions, sales, and transfers, both in physical and digital mediums, as approved by the ATF. Bauer Precision cannot legally remove, or not collect, any information required per ATF regulations.
